Principal scientific objectives: 1.) Comb building by hornet workers in micro-G: randomness of orientation, structural integrity, delay or rapidity of construction, all as a function of developmental state of the hornet. 2.) Dark-light effects on building hornets--will light provide building cues? 3.) Effect of domicile geometry on building practices--will the hornets build in spherical, domed or cube-shaped containers? 4.) Semiconductive properties of hornet cuticle and comb--will these be different than in the controls? Will the yellow granules developed in space be physico-chemically different from control granules? 5.) Post flight experiments--Will the hornets returned from space--build and oviposit as usual? Will the laid eggs embryonate? Will the comb be orientated as usual? How about other parameters of orientation (geotaxis) and social behavior (thigmotaxis)? Will there be any changes in the dominant gut microflora of returned hornets?  相似文献

The effect of group size on behavioral parameters of the Oriental hornet,Vespa orientalis, was assessed experimentally under laboratory conditions. Hornet groups of various sizes (ranging from 1 to 100 individuals per group) comprised of young individuals (0–24 hr of age) devoid of a queen were placed in artificial breeding boxes (ABBs). The following three quantitative parameters were evaluated: the amount and rate of building as a function of the number of hornets in the group, the rate of oviposition as, related to group size and the longevity of hornets as a function of their group size. The probability for the occurrence of these events was similarly considered and additional behavioral parameters were only assessed qualitatively. Results of this investigation revealed a relation between the three mentioned quantitative behavioral parameters and the number of hornets per group. The number of hornets per group was positively related to the extent of building, the number of cells built by a group is , but negatively related to the rate of building. As for the delay of building, a non-monotone relation was found. The relation between number of hornets per group and the oviposition delay was found to be non-monotone; the number of hornets per group and their longevity were found to be inversely related. Discrepanices were recorded on the very small (1–2 individuals) or very large (100 individuals) hornet groups.  相似文献

In the roof of cells built by the Oriental hornet, Vespa orientalis (Vespinae, Hymenoptera), there is one or more grains differing in their composition and shape from the surrounding structures. These grains have a diameter of 100-200 microm and protrude slightly from the roof inward. They contain primarily a large percentage of Ti but also Fe and occasionally Si. The mineral makeup in the grains is still uncertain, but it seems that the minerals belong to the group called perovskite. These grains in the hornet's comb may originate from the soil around the nest, that is, comprised of ceramic matter, but it is also possible that they are secreted from a gland within the frons plate of the hornet because the fungus-like secretion in this gland contains elements similar to those in the roof of the comb cells. We conjecture that the grain in question serves as a reference point for the hornets that build the cell walls in the direction of gravity. The cement whereby the building hornets conjoin the various building materials, whether organic (cellulose and the like) or inorganic (sand grains or tiny stones), is a saliva that is secreted from their oral gland, which upon release hardens into a polymeric glue. The ceramic grain embedded within this polymeric matrix is endowed with different physical properties and can therefore respond differently to the tension or pressure of the surrounding walls.  相似文献

The present study focused on temperature assessments within a hornet nest. The measurements encompassed adult hornets, brood combs and the various stages of brood, and involved a thermographic method. Body parts of adult hornets were found to vary in their temperature, with the thorax eliciting the highest temperature and the abdomen the lowest. Similarly, there were thermal variances between larvae at instars 4-5, light-colored pupae and dark pupae. The measurements were made at day and night (when the entire population was present in the nest) on nests containing thousands of individuals at various ages. Most of the pupae measured during October were hornet drones. The usual air temperature between the (subterranean) combs was 28.7 degrees C, while the outside (ground level) temperature was 23.5 degrees C. The paper discusses the creation of heat by hornets, the thermoregulation throughout night and day, both by the hornets proper as well as by their products (comb and silk). Also discussed is the intra-nest conversion of one form of energy to another, as heat to electric current or vice versa.  相似文献

Oriental hornet young queens and workers have been induced to build combs in observation boxes. Both workers and queens displayed bulding activity over a period of 2 to 6 weeks, which is approximately the time range necessary for the development of one generation (from egg to pupa or maximally from egg to imago). Building activity and the comb architecture have been found to be influenced by such factors as: size of group, age of hornets, amputation of wings, tarsi and tips of antennae and light, and by feeding with mannose and barbiturates. Cell size is influenced by various drugs.  相似文献

The influence of ovarian adrenergic nerves on follicular growth during the estrous cycle in the adult guinea pig was ascertained by comparing follicular development in control and chemically sympathectomized ovaries from the same animal. Selective ovarian sympathectomy was achieved by injecting 6-hydroxydopamine into a surgically closed periovarian membranous sac (bursa) on day 2 of the cycle (day 1 = day of estrus). The contralateral surgically closed ovarian bursa was injected with solvent used for 6-hydroxydopamine. Animals were laparotomized on days 5, 10 and 14 of the cycle. Blood from the utero-ovarian vein was collected bilaterally for measurement of progesterone and androstenedione. The ovaries were processed for histologic examination, and the number of follicles in each ovary was analyzed morphometrically. Sympathectomy on day 2 caused a decrease in healthy preovulatory follicles (greater than 700 micron diameter) on day 10 of the cycle. There were no differences in ovarian weights or the total number of follicles per ovary at this time. On days 5 and 14 of the cycle, there were no differences in ovarian weights, total number of follicles per ovary or follicles in any size classification. Sympathectomy did not alter progesterone levels in the utero- ovarian vein as compared to contralateral control levels. From control ovaries, there was a significant increase in progesterone in the blood of the utero-ovarian vein on day 10 but venous levels of progesterone from sympathectomized ovaries were not significantly different at any day of the cycle. In the venous effluent from sympathectomized ovaries, androstenedione was elevated at day 5 compared to days 10 and 14.(ABSTRACT TRUNCATED AT 250 WORDS)  相似文献

The present study reports on experiments carried out on workers of Vespa orientalis (Hymenoptera, Vespinae). The experiments involved: learning of the workers upon their breeding box, evaluation of their ability to navigate back to the breeding box from ever increasing distances, and the effect which masking the various light perceiving organs has on the homing flight of hornets. The test hornets were removed from their breeding box to which they became accustomed and then released at gradually increasing distances from it (100 to 1000 meters) so as to assess their ability to return home. The group of hornets returning from a given distance was on the next day released at a greater distance, and so forth, and their homing capability was then compared between regular control groups and hornets that were coated with masking paint in various light-perceiving regions such as the clypeus, frons, ocelli and ommatidia on the head or segments 3 or 4 of the gaster, the whole gaster or various combinations of the two (head and gaster). It was found that in all the groups combined (test + various controls) only about 44% of hornets released at a distance of 100 meters from the breeding box, found their way home. The percentage of homing hornets diminished with increasing distance from home and generally they responded in accordance with the formula: S(d)=exp(dp/beta), where d=distance; S(d)=the proportion of hornets expected to return from d; P=the shape parameter of the distribution: beta=the 'scale' parameter of the distribution. Percentage of successfully homing hornets was significantly larger in control hornets than in treated ones only at a release distance of 1000 meters.  相似文献

The characteristics of the development of tolerance to the anticonvulsant effects of chronic treatment by dipotassium clorazepate and diazepam using amygdaloid-kindled rats were investigated. Dipotassium clorazepate (5 mg/kg) or diazepam (5 mg/kg) were intraperitoneally administered for 10 consecutive days. Tolerance to the anticonvulsant effect of dipotassium clorazepate developed in seizure stage on day 6, after-discharge duration on day 7 and seizure latency on day 4. In contrast, tolerance to the effects of diazepam developed more rapidly in seizure stage on day 4, after-discharge duration on day 4 and seizure latency on day 3. Thus tolerance to the anticonvulsive effect of dipotassium clorazepate developed relatively slower than that to diazepam. All rats had stage 5 convulsions 24 hr after cessation of the administration of dipotassium clorazepate and diazepam. Concomitant determinations of plasma concentrations of the main metabolite of dipotassium clorazepate and diazepam, desmethyldiazepam, showed no statistical difference during treatment, suggesting that the developed tolerance was not metabolic but functional.  相似文献

Diazepam (100–133 mg/kg/day), administered chronically through a gastric fistula, and pentobarbital (ca 692 mg/kg/day), administered chronically in food, were studied for their dependence producing properties in Sprague-Dawley female rats. The diazepam abstinence syndrome was apparent 10 to 20 hours after withdrawal, persisted for over 60 hours and consisted of poker tail, explosive awakenings, digging in sawdust, jerks, tremors, wet dog shakes, hostility, decreased food and water consumption and weight loss. The pentobarbital abstinence syndrome came on rapidly peaking within 10 hours and was largely over by 16 hours. The pentobarbital abstinence syndrome differed from diazepam's by the presence of grand mal, clonic and atypical convulsions. Diazepam completely and in a dose related way suppressed the diazepam abstinence syndrome. Similarly pentobarbital suppressed the pentobarbital abstinence syndrome. The signs which could be suppressed in a dose related manner were different for the diazepam and pentobarbital abstinence syndromes. Diazepam only partially suppressed the pentobarbital abstinence syndrome and pentobarbital only partially suppressed the diazepam abstinence syndrome. These data indicate that diazepam and pentobarbital produce different types of dependencies in the rat and are not equivalent in suppressing signs of abstinence.  相似文献

Three experiments were conducted in which 2-cell bovine embryos were prepared from oocytes, obtained from abattoir ovaries, by in-vitro maturation for 22 to 24 hours, followed by exposure to spermatozoa for 8 hours and culture for 40 hours within the cumulus. The cumulus cells were then removed, and the cleaved embryos were cultured for a further 120 hours or longer, in the presence or absence of glucose, pyruvate and lactate. Very few embryos developed in the complete absence of energy substrates. Lactate and pyruvate, alone or combined, supported development to the 8-cell stage, but pyruvate was required to support development to the morula stage (Experiment 1). When present throughout culture or when added at 48 or 96 hours postinsemination, 5.56 mM glucose was detrimental to development (Experiments 1 and 2). However, when added at 120 hours postinsemination, 5.56 mM glucose improved development to the blastocyst and expanded blastocyst stages, compared with no glucose or 11.12 mM glucose (Experiment 3).  相似文献

This study deals with the effect which solar irradiation of short wavelength, particularly ultraviolet (UV), exerts on the activities of hornets. The findings are based on multi-annual observations carried out during the years 1985, 1989 and 1998 on hornet nests in the field. At the peak of UV radiation, which occurs at noon, hornet activity is greater by 1-2 orders of magnitude than that during the morning or evening hours. The main visible hornet activity appears to be the removal of soil particles from the nest so as to enlarge its volume, enable the building of additional combs and also increase the size of existing combs. Hornet flight during peak insolation hours is characterized by its briefness (5-20 seconds only) and brevity (to distances of 5-10 meters only) as compared to flights at other hours of the day. These prolonged, multi-annual observations lead to the conclusion that hornets are capable of converting the energy of UV radiation into a form amenable to metabolic usage. In this respect the hornet cuticle behaves as a thermophotovoltaic device, i.e., a semiconductor diode that converts photons radiating from the sunlight into electrical energy.  相似文献

Thirty-two colonies of bees with varying populations were established in 1·2-m3 boxes for 24 days. At the end of this time, the bees were killed, and the comb structure, design, and placement were examined to obtain information about the initiation of bee nests. The analysis of variance of three dimensions of the comb (height, width, and length) showed no statistical differences when all thirty-two colonies were considered as a group.Comb built by queenless bees differed from any described in the literature. We think it is comb characteristically built by queenless bees that is neither worker nor drone in size but intermediate.The occurrence of multiple clusters building comb with and without queen in the same box is recorded but unexplained at present.An explanation is offered for the curl appearing in the lower edges of straight combs.  相似文献

Summary It is possible to observe directly building bees into a glass hive included into an incubator; under these conditions, the bee chains are much less crowded and it is easy to see the behavior and position of each bee in the chain. It is very likely that many bees are used only to maintain the temperature during comb building. The observation of bee chains render the prevision of the future comb shape possible. Drawing on the glass of the hive the shape of the chains, we saw next day close correlation with the comb built during the night. It seems that bee chains are used only to provide the workers with a «thermic information» on the place and shape of the comb to be built in. Of course, that is only an hypothesis that will be studied in full detail in following paper.  相似文献

The benzodiazepine antagonist properties of Ro 15-1788 were evaluated in rats trained to discriminate between saline and either 1.0 mg/kg of diazepam or 10 mg/kg of pentobarbital in a two-choice discrete-trial shock avoidance procedure. When administered alone, 1.0 mg/kg of diazepam and 10 mg/kg of pentobarbital produced comparable amounts of drug-appropriate responding (> 84%), whether rats were trained to discriminate between diazepam or pentobarbital and saline. Ro 15-1788 (3–32 mg/kg, p.o.), administered 10 min before diazepam or pentobarbital, produced a dose-related blockade of the discriminative effects of diazepam in both groups of rats, but was completely ineffective in blocking the discriminative effects of pentobarbital. The dose-effect curve for the discriminative effects of diazepam was shifted to the right in a parallel fashion 3- and 13-fold by 10 and 32 mg/kg of Ro 15-1788, respectively, indicating that Ro 15-1788 acts as a surmountable, competitive antagonist of diazepam. When administered alone, Ro 15-1788 (32–100 mg/kg, p.o.) produced primarily saline-appropriate responding, although 100 mg/kg of Ro 15-1788 produced drug-appropriate responding in one out of eight rats. When administered orally 30 min after diazepam, Ro 15-1788 (32 mg/kg) completely reversed within 10 min the discriminative effects of diazepam. The blockade of diazepam's discriminative effects by 32 mg/kg of Ro 15-1788 appeared to last at least as long (approximately 2 hr) as the effects of diazepam alone.  相似文献

Fetal ovaries of 14.5-day-old rats were cultured for periods of up to 19 days in control medium or in medium conditioned by the preliminary culture of testes from fetal or young rats. In all ovaries, after 12 days of culture in either medium, epithelial cords were noted having an aspect identical to that of seminiferous cords present in fetal testes explanted at 14.5 days and also cultured for 12 days, i.e. the epithelial cords appeared in ovaries when there was no 'male' or testicular influence. The appearance of histological preparations suggested that the disappearance of the germ cells might bring about a reorganization of the follicular cells in epithelial cords during the differentiation period of the first follicles. With ovaries cultured in conditioned medium, degeneration of the germ cells was more marked, follicles were rare and intra-ovarian cords were greater in number than in ovaries cultured in control medium. The ovaries thus transformed produced the anti-Müllerian hormone (AMH) although they lacked the "germinostatic activity" normally developed by testes of fetal or young rats. This germinostatic activity prevents the multiplication of oogonia when the testes and ovaries are co-cultured in vitro. The transformed ovaries therefore do not have all the functional capacities of fetal testes.  相似文献

A single, intraperitoneal injection of either chlordiazepoxide (280–3100 mg/kg) or diazepam (120–980 mg/kg) was administered to pregnant hamsters on day 8 of gestation. These dosages produced a dose-dependent sedation of pregnant animals lasting up to 36 hours, and a combined maternal mortality rate of 21% (chlordiazepoxide) and 5% (diazepam). Animals were sacrificed on gestation day 12 and the fetuses were examined for gross malformations. Although there was a dose-related increase in the frequency of malformed fetuses (3.4%–54.7% for chlordiazepoxide, and 0–58.7% for diazepam), the lowest teratogenic dose was noted to be 280 mg/kg, i.e., almost 500 times and 1000 times the average daily recommended therapeutic doses for chlordiazepoxide and diazepam, respectively. The majority of fetal malformations observed with both compounds were either exencephaly or cranioschisis. The results of this study should be interpreted with caution in so far as their relevance to humans is concerned. The terata were observed at exceedingly high doses (700–7000 times the average human use dose), and the malformations noted by us have not been associated with the use of minor tranquilizers in human pregnancy. Also, although we found no gross anomalies in the litters of dams deprived of food and water for up to 72 hours, the confounding role of prolonged periods of sedation and resulting inactivity, and possible hypoxia and hypothermia needs to be explored further.  相似文献

Besides the central gabaergic receptors described for benzodiazepines, peripheral type binding sites (PBR) were also identified for these molecules in endocrine steroidogenic tissues, immune organs and cells, such as macrophages and lymphocytes. PBR activation was reported to decrease innate immunity and host defense. The present experiment was designed to analyze the effects of diazepam on Ehrlich tumor growth, and on macrophage activity of Ehrlich tumor bearing mice. Results showed that diazepam (3.0 mg/kg/day, for 7 days) increased the number of Ehrlich tumor cells and the volume of tumor-induced ascitic fluid. These effects were not observed after smaller doses of diazepam, suggesting a dose-dependant effect. Furthermore, our results show that 3.0 mg/kg of diazepam, administered daily, for 2 days, decreased (1) the number of peritoneal leukocytes retrieved after injection of the Ehrlich tumor, (2) the percents of macrophage spreading, and (3) the levels of macrophage NO production. Diazepam (3.0 mg/kg/day for 2 days) had no effect on macrophage phagocytosis or on H2O2 production. The present data is discussed based on a direct and/or indirect action of diazepam. Particularly, our findings might be due to a direct effect of diazepam on PBRs present on macrophages and tumor cells, or could still be mediated by PBR stimulation within the hypothalamus-pituitary-adrenal (HPA) axis.  相似文献

The prenatal treatment of diazepam on the developmental pattern of brain ornithine decarboxylase and the general growth of offspring were studied. Diazepam (120 mg/kg/day) was administered orally to pregnant Sprague-Dawley rats from day 14 to day 20 of gestation. The activity of brain ornithine decarboxylase and body weight of the offspring were measured from the late fetal stage to the early postnatal stage. It was found that diazepam inhibited both the prenatal and 4-hour postnatal ornithine decarboxylase activities, though the general maturation pattern of the enzyme in the brain was not much altered. It may indicate that diazepam inhibits early brain development. The enzyme activity fell off as it reached maturation. Prenatal treated neonates of 6-hour or older age group had the normal activities of brain ornithine decarboxylase. The general growth of the treated offspring was substantially retarded. Their body weights were very much lower than the control offspring. The results of the present study is an additional evidence that diazepam and other benzodiazepines should be used with great care in pregnant women.  相似文献

Steroid production and histological features of ovaries were compared either among normal +/+ mice of 3-12 days of age or among 12-day old mutant mice with various degrees of oocyte depletion. Whole ovaries were cultured in the medium containing [3H]progesterone and hCG or 4-androstene-3,17-dione and FSH; amounts of [3H]androgens or oestrogens released from the ovaries were assayed. FSH-responsive aromatase activity was detectable in ovaries of +/+ mice on day 3 after birth (2.6 +/- 0.4 pmol/2 ovaries/48 h), but the activity producing androgens from progesterone, under stimulation of hCG, was not detectable even on day 6 after birth (less than 0.1 pmol/2 ovaries/48 h). The androgen-producing activity appeared on day 9 after birth (1.16 +/- 0.25 pmol/2 ovaries/48 h), when follicles with more than two layers of granulosa cells developed. The ovaries of 12-day old Sl/Slt mice contained a considerable number of follicles with a single layer of granulosa cells, but did not contain any follicles with more than two layers of granulosa cells. The ovaries of Sl/Slt mice possessed aromatase activity (3.3 +/- 0.4 pmol/2 ovaries/48 h) but, not androgen-producing activity (less than 0.1 pmol/2 ovaries/48 h). The present results suggest that development of follicles with more than two layers of granulosa cells may induce the activity producing androgens from progesterone under stimulation of LH in suckling mouse ovaries, though the FSH-responsive aromatase activity is present even in follicles with a single layer of granulosa cells.  相似文献

Ascorbigen, a natural product, is an indole derivative of L-ascorbic acid. Its effect on postnatal development and antibacterial resistance of the small intestine was studied on newborn mice. Ascorbigen was administered to 3-5-day old mice in a dose of 100 mg/kg orally every day for 7-10 days. 30 minutes before the last administration of the drug clinical isolates of Staphylococcus aureus or Escherichia coli were administered intragastrically to the young mice. The animals were killed in 24 hours and the frequency of the isolation of the microbes from the blood, spleen, kidneys and liver was developed. The oral use of the drug normalized the intestinal microflora, provided a reliable decrease of the bacteria isolation from the blood, spleen, kidneys and liver and prevented the animal death. The morphological examination showed that ascorbigen significantly increased the number and activity of the Paneth cells in the gland crypts, the goblet cells in the villi and mononuclear cells in the selfplate of the intestine mucous membrane vs. the intact control.  相似文献
